Body
Origins and Family
Thomas Hengelbrock was born in Wilhelmshaven[2]. He was born on June 9, 1958[3].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include conductor[4], musicologist[5], and classical violinist[6].
Recognition
Awards received include Order of Merit of Baden-Württemberg[10], an order of merit[28], in Germany[29], founded in 1974[30]; Brahms-Preis[11], an award[31], in Germany[32], founded in 1988[33]; and Herbert von Karajan Music Prize[12], a music award[34], in Germany[35], founded in 2002[36].
Personal Life
Among Thomas Hengelbrock's spouses was Johanna Wokalek[8].
